Output 42740148d279a188eace873552437f7196997bd3b7edd7e25bd48e56190d8894:23

value
2124067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50720a74eb02592219ae857549ac4b9d579b789c OP_EQUAL
address
392Nbb1Jzze6pzPczyan7YQhaSZCYMySb7
transaction
42740148d279a188eace873552437f7196997bd3b7edd7e25bd48e56190d8894
spent
true